NASA has successfully launched the Nancy Grace Roman Space Telescope, marking a major step forward in the study of dark matter, dark energy, and planets beyond our solar system. The telescope lifted off from the Kennedy Space Center in Florida aboard a SpaceX Falcon Heavy rocket on 30th August, 2026, beginning a mission expected to reshape how scientists view the universe.
The telescope is named after Nancy Grace Roman, who served as NASA's first chief astronomer in the 1960s and was also the agency's first female executive. She had earlier played a key role in building support for the Hubble Space Telescope and later identified dark energy as one of Hubble's most fascinating discoveries, the very mystery her namesake telescope will now help investigate. Roman's Wide Field Instrument gives it a field of view at least 100 times larger than Hubble's, allowing scientists to capture much more of the sky in a single observation. NASA plans five years of primary scientific operations, with hopes the telescope could remain functional for up to a decade.
What Will NASA's New Roman Telescope Discover?
Roman's biggest scientific target is the search for exoplanets, with NASA expecting its surveys to uncover close to 100,000 new planets beyond our solar system. This data will help scientists study whether distant worlds could potentially support life. Beyond exoplanets, Roman will also probe dark matter and dark energy, two mysterious forces believed to make up around 95% of the universe. By observing galaxies across vast distances, the telescope will help researchers build detailed cosmic maps showing how the universe has evolved over time, alongside studying black holes and mapping billions of galaxies.
